Free Community Health Fair Scheduled for April 15
The public is invited to a free community health fair on Tuesday, April 15 at Springfield Technical Community College. Created by the senior Nursing class at STCC, the fair will be held in the gymnasium of Scibelli Hall from 8:00 a.m. to 2:30 p.m.
Giveaways, speakers, raffles, blood pressure and other screenings, and information on many health issues will be available throughout the Fair. Information booths will include:
